You could use any of the many authoring tools, such as Authorware, but you needed an appropriate player. With the advent of Flash, many authoring tools started creating output that could be played by the Flash player, which meant you didn’t need special software to use the courses (if your IT org would support you having it).

Innovation was stagnant and most vendor effort was invested in stealing customers from one another. LMS and performance management companies started merging and then the big HR/talent players acquired them. Now small businesses and even individuals can easily and rapidly get going.
